I am called Aquabelle, female first name as for all the English boats. I was born in 1939 in the famous William OSBORNE Ltd Arun Shipyard LittleHampton Sussex, here are my "blue drawings" in 1938 </p>

My measurements are the following : 13.32 meters of length, 3.62 meters wide, 3 meters of air gap because of my masts, 1.52 meter of draft for a weight of 12 tons (international gauge 23.38 Tnx). I have 2 six-cylinder motors diesel of 70 horses each one, the same from my birtday, Ailsa-Craig brand.</p>
<p>
</p>
<p>
My first missions were<u><em> </em></u>journeys with Benjamin Taylor family on the edges of the Thames and on the South Coast of England.</p>

Caught up with by the war, I have been requisitioned in 1940 by the Englih Navy like most my colleagues to evacuate the English and French soldiers encircled by the German army in the pocket of Dunkirk (this episode had been called "DYNAMO Operation)</p>

Then I have been used for missions of rescue, also for the protection of the headlights and beacons, I have been even equipped with a machine-gun, etc… throughout all the conflict.</p>
<p>
Elsewhere my old bones, oh, I beg your perdon, my old frame still remembers.</p>
<p>
Then I wandered along the English coasts, the French ones, the Spanish ones, looking for a new life , with new owners who could take care of me. Here is my photograph in 1947 </p>

Lastly, I was given up by my last owner, in a basic bottom pit, near St Gilles, close to Aigues Mortes in the Mediterranean sea. End of the course programmed for Aqua Belle in Aqua mortes like would say the French poets.</p>
<p>
</p>
<p>
Hopefully, I was remarked in 2011 by a group of people, fond of old boats, and for a few months these furious have been working to give me great face lift.</p>
